香樟叶不同溶剂提取物清除DPPH自由基的研究

摘    要:目的研究香樟叶不同溶剂提取物清除1,1-二苯基-2-三硝基苯肼(DPPH)自由基的作用,筛选出香樟叶清除自由基活性的有效部位。方法采用系统溶剂法将香樟叶的乙醇提取物分成石油醚、三氯甲烷、乙酸乙酯、正丁醇和水5种溶剂提取物,采用DPPH自由基体系法测定其抗氧化活性。结果香樟叶的石油醚、三氯甲烷、乙酸乙酯、正丁醇和水溶剂提取物对DPPH的IC50分别为6.003 8、1.329 8、0.398 7、0.346 7、5.087 0mg·mL-1。结论香樟叶不同溶剂提取物均有抗氧化活性,其正丁醇提取物的抗氧化能力最强。

DPPH free radical scavenging activity of extracts from leaves of Cinnamomum camphora with different solvents

Abstract:Objective To study the DPPH free radical scavenging activity of extracts from leaves of Cinnamomum camphora and screen the effective fraction in the radical scavenging capacity. Methods The alcohol extracts from the leaves of Cinnamomum camphora were divided into 5 parts including petroleum ether part, trichloromethane part, ethyl acetate part, n-butyl alcohol part and water part by systematic solvent method. The antioxidant activity of the 5 parts was determined by free radical DPPH systematic method. Results IC50 of scavenging effect on free radical DPPH by the extracts from the petroleum ether part, trichloromethane part, the ethyl acetate part, the n-butyl part and the water part of Cinnamomum camphora leaves was 6.003 8, 1.329 8, 0.398 7, 0.346 7 and 5.087 0 mg·mL- 1, respectively. Conclusion The 5 extracts from leaves of Cinnamomum camphora have antioxidant activity, and the effect of n-butyl alcohol extract is the strongest.
